Giving back even in their own time of need.
After the devastation caused by Hurricane Harvey, Kingwood UMC rallied to help their community by being a launch site for volunteer rescue boats. In less than three weeks later, the church gathered to package over 137,000 meals for those in Haiti who were also affected by the hurricane. What an amazing story of hope and […]

All Eyes Must Be On Africa
The UN is calling it the worst humanitarian crisis since World War II. At current estimates, over 20 million people will be affected. Families, now facing starvation, are being forced to move from their homes as the land they have lived on is no longer suitable to sustain them. Diseases such as cholera are spreading […]
